Friday, 02 September 2022

Legal experts from University of Graz are invited to attend "2022 World Artificial Intelligence Conference Rule of Law Forum" held in Shanghai, PRC.

Department of Global Governance is pround to announce the first round of cooperation between the Faculty of Law and the East China University of Political Science and Law through the participation of Univ.-Prof. Dr. Christoph Bezemek in "2022 WAIC Rule of Law Forum".

The World Artificial Intelligence Conference has been successfully held for four sessions since 2018 in Shanghai, China. On the occasion of its fifth anniversary, the WAIC 2022 will continue to uphold the concept of “Intelligent Connectivity,” play the important role of “technology leader, application showcase, industry accelerator, and governance council,” and build a platform for international cooperation and exchange through the online and offline exhibition. 

On September 2nd,  2022  as one of the sub-arguments of the conference, the "World Artificial Intelligence Conference Rule of Law Forum" will continue to be hosted by Shanghai Law Soceity in the form of online and offline integration.

Representing University of Graz and Austria, the Dean of the Faculty of Law Univ.-Prof. Dr. Christoph Bezemek will present his current research as a keynote speaker during the morning session of the Rule of Law Forum.

During the second part of event,  Research Assistant and PhD Candidate Mag. iur. LL.M. David Gruber will take part in The Legal Youth Forum.
